Checking in on my 2018 reading goals

It is that time of year! With just a couple more reading days left in 2018, I decided to review how I did on my reading goals.

2018 goals
Status
Read 100 books
Completed. I read 111 books this year. However, I also listened to a lot of audiobooks and was able to meet this goal only because of listening to books during my commute to and from work.
Read mostly the books I already own
Completed. 61 books out of 111 were from my own shelves/e-reader. The rest were borrowed from my local library.
Read 10 classics I've never read before
I only read 6.
Re-read 10 books
I only re-read 6 books.
Finish off 5 series I had started prior to 2018
Completed.
Read and review 7 ARCs
I read and reviewed 12 ARCs, so significantly exceeded this one.
Read 5 non-fiction books
This year was definitely a year of non-fiction for me. I read 14 non-fiction books. For someone who used to read none, this is a great accomplishment.

So, no big surprises. I did very well overall. As in previous years, the one area where I struggle is reading classics. I did read 10 classics overall in 2018, but only 6 were new to me, the other 4 were re-reads. Here is the snapshot of my year in books from Goodreads.
